in a random sample of seven cell phones, the mean full retail price was $463.00 and the standard deviation was $222.00. assume the population is normally distributed and use the t - distribution to find the margin of error and construct a 90% confidence interval for the population mean μ. interpret the results.

identify the margin of error.

163.0 dollars
(round to one decimal place as needed.)

construct a 90% confidence interval for the population mean.

(, )
(round to one decimal place as needed.)

Explanation:

Step1: Recall the confidence interval formula

The formula for a confidence interval using the t - distribution is \(\bar{x}\pm E\), where \(\bar{x}\) is the sample mean and \(E\) is the margin of error. We are given \(\bar{x} = 463\) and \(E=163.0\).

Step2: Calculate the lower and upper bounds

For the lower bound: \(463 - 163.0=299.0\)
For the upper bound: \(463+163.0 = 626.0\)

Answer:

\((299.0,626.0)\)
